Article Overview

Organize fiber optic patch cords using proper planning, horizontal and vertical cable managers, bend radius control, and consistent labeling to maintain performance and accessibility.

Planning and Preparation

Before installing fiber optic cables, plan the rack layout carefully. Remove unused equipment and outdated cables to reduce clutter and interference. Determine the placement of patch panels, switches, and other devices, and plan separate pathways for fiber and power cables to minimize electromagnetic interference and maintain signal integrity . Document the intended routing paths and rack positions for each device to simplify future maintenance and troubleshooting .

Routing and Bend Radius

Fiber optic cables are sensitive to bending. Always adhere to the manufacturer's recommended minimum bend radius to prevent signal loss or damage . Use bend radius guides or brackets at corners and tight spaces to ensure smooth curves. Avoid tightly winding, pinching, or twisting cables, and keep them away from high-traffic areas where they could be stepped on or pinched .

Cable Management Tools

  • Horizontal Cable Managers: Use 1U or 2U horizontal managers, such as D-rings, brush strips, or finger ducts, to route cables across patch panels and switches. These maintain proper bend radius, prevent sagging, and preserve airflow .
  • Vertical Cable Managers: Mount vertical managers on the sides of the rack to bundle cables running the full height. Choose units that allow front or rear access for easier maintenance and separation of fiber from power cords .
  • Fasteners: Use gentle, reusable fasteners like Velcro straps or hook-and-loop ties to secure bundles without overtightening .

Labeling and Documentation

Consistent labeling is essential. Label both ends of every cable with durable, heat-resistant labels placed near connectors without obstructing insertion. Include information such as source device, port number, and destination device (e.g., “SW01-P24→SRV05-NIC1”) to simplify tracing and maintenance . Maintain an up-to-date documentation system, either digitally or on a rack-mounted chart, to track connections and port assignments .

Best Practices

  • Keep fiber cables separated from power cords to reduce interference .
  • Group cables by type and function to maintain organization and airflow .
  • Use pre-made cables of standard lengths to avoid excess slack and tangling .
  • Install equipment in a logical order: PDUs first, then vertical managers, switches, horizontal managers, and servers from bottom to top .
  • Plan for future expansion by leaving space for additional cables and devices . By following these steps—careful planning, proper routing, using horizontal and vertical managers, maintaining bend radius, and consistent labeling—you can ensure that fiber optic patch cords in server racks remain organized, accessible, and reliable while supporting optimal network performance .
